PM Narendra Modi To Embark On Important World Tour: Know It All
Prime Minister Narendra Modi embarks on an international tour to strengthen diplomatic ties.
Prime Minister Narendra Modi is set to embark on a significant international tour, which includes visits to Japan, Papua New Guinea, and Australia. This tour aims to strengthen diplomatic relations, discuss global challenges, and enhance cooperation on various fronts.
The first leg of Prime Minister Modi’s journey will take him to Hiroshima, Japan, where he will attend the #G7Summit at the invitation of Prime Minister Fumio Kishida. This event holds special significance for India, as it currently holds the G20 Presidency. Prime Minister Modi eagerly anticipates exchanging views with the G7 countries and other invited partners on the pressing challenges facing the world. Additionally, he plans to engage in bilateral meetings with several world leaders attending the summit.
Following the G7 Summit, Prime Minister Modi will embark on a historic visit to Port Moresby, Papua New Guinea, marking the first-ever visit by an Indian Prime Minister to the country. Here, he will host the 3rd Summit of the Forum for India-Pacific Islands Cooperation (FIPIC III Summit) in collaboration with Prime Minister James Marape of Papua New Guinea. The presence of all 14 Pacific Island Countries (PIC) at this summit is a testament to the significant role FIPIC has played in fostering regional cooperation since its inception during Prime Minister Modi’s visit to Fiji in 2014. The discussions during the summit will focus on crucial issues such as climate change, sustainable development, capacity building, healthcare, infrastructure, and economic development.
During his stay in Papua New Guinea, Prime Minister Modi is scheduled to engage in bilateral meetings with distinguished leaders, including Governor-General Sir Bob Dadae and Prime Minister Marape. These meetings aim to deepen existing ties and explore avenues for further collaboration between the two nations.
Afterward, Prime Minister Modi will continue his tour by travelling to Sydney, Australia, at the invitation of Prime Minister Albanese. The bilateral meeting between the two leaders will provide an opportunity to review the progress made since the first India-Australia Annual Summit held in New Delhi earlier this year. Furthermore, Prime Minister Modi will interact with Australian CEOs and business leaders to explore avenues for economic cooperation and investment opportunities. A special event will also be organised to connect with the vibrant Indian community residing in Sydney.
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s international tour underscores India’s commitment to strengthening global partnerships and addressing the shared challenges faced by the international community. Through these diplomatic engagements, Prime Minister Modi aims to forge closer ties, foster cooperation, and promote mutual understanding among nations.
